The Center for Health Excellence & Community Empowerment (CHECE) prepares and equips public, nonprofit, and private sector entities to effectively engage underrepresented urban constituencies in co-creating solutions that foster healthy, safe, and thriving communities. CHECE strengthens individual and organizational capacity to participate in collaborative partnerships, health and related research and assessment, policy development and decision-making, service delivery innovation, and effective communication.
CHECE fosters meaningful, lasting partnerships that drive systemic change. CHECE builds upon a proven effective community engagement model developed by the Office of University-Community Partnerships (OUCP) and the scholarship and knowledge-based services that are the hallmarks of the School of Public Affairs and Administration (SPAA).
Rutgers University-Newark (RU-N), an urban public research university and anchor institution located in Newark, New Jersey—a city of promise—is seeking Community-Engaged Research Experts (CREs) to partner in research initiatives that advance health, equity, and social impact.
Community-Engaged Research Experts are professionals and/or community members who bring lived experience, local knowledge, and trusted relationships to the research process. CREs collaborate with faculty, staff, and research teams to:
- Shape research questions and inform study design
- Use community-informed strategies for recruitment and data gathering
- Analyze data and interpret findings in culturally relevant ways, highlighting community strengths
- Design interventions that are contextually and culturally appropriate
- Support the implementation of findings in ways that are meaningful and actionable for communities
- Foster stronger relationships between researchers and communities, helping to overcome historical distrust
- Perform additional duties as assigned by the Center's Director
CREs play a vital role in bridging academic research with community needs, ensuring that research is relevant, equitable, and has tangible impact.
